Does Zyn Break a Fast? Unlocking the Truth for Health-Conscious Consumers

Navigating the world of intermittent fasting can be challenging, especially when it comes to understanding what breaks a fast. One common question that arises is whether Zyn, a popular nicotine pouch, breaks a fast. The answer is not straightforward, and it depends on the type of fast you are following.

Understanding the Basics of Intermittent Fasting

Intermittent fasting involves alternating periods of eating and fasting. During the fasting window, the body relies on stored energy and burns fat for fuel. The length of the fasting period can vary from 12 hours to several days.

Does Zyn Break a Fast?

Whether or not Zyn breaks a fast depends on the type of fast you are following. For water-only fasts or prolonged fasts of more than 24 hours, Zyn may break your fast because it contains small amounts of carbohydrates and calories.

Fasting Type Does Zyn Break the Fast?
Water-only fasts Yes
Prolonged fasts (>24 hours) Yes
Time-restricted feeding (e.g., 16/8 fasting) No, if within the eating window

Zyn and Time-Restricted Feeding

If you are following a time-restricted feeding schedule, such as the popular 16/8 fast, Zyn may not break your fast if you consume it within the eating window. However, it's important to note that nicotine can suppress hunger and alter metabolic processes, so it's best to avoid Zyn during your fasting window if possible.

Stories and Benefits of Intermittent Fasting

Intermittent fasting has been linked to numerous health benefits, including:

Weight Loss and Fat Burning

Studies show that intermittent fasting can help individuals lose weight and reduce body fat. By restricting calories during the fasting window, the body is forced to rely on stored energy and burn fat.

Improved Blood Sugar Control

Intermittent fasting can improve insulin sensitivity and reduce blood sugar levels. This can be beneficial for individuals with type 2 diabetes or prediabetes.

Reduced Inflammation

Intermittent fasting has been shown to reduce inflammation in the body. Chronic inflammation is linked to numerous diseases, including heart disease and cancer.

Tips for a Successful Intermittent Fasting Journey

  • Start gradually: Gradually increase the fasting window to avoid feeling overwhelmed.
  • Listen to your body: If you experience any adverse symptoms, break your fast and consult a healthcare professional.
  • Choose healthy foods: During the eating window, focus on consuming nutrient-rich foods like fruits, vegetables, and whole grains.
  • Stay hydrated: Drink plenty of water during your fasting and eating windows.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  • Overdoing it: Avoid fasting for prolonged periods without medical supervision.
  • Not eating enough: Ensure you consume sufficient calories during the eating window to prevent nutrient deficiencies.
  • Consuming sugary drinks: Avoid sugary drinks during your fasting and eating windows, as they can break your fast and spike blood sugar levels.

FAQs About Zyn and Intermittent Fasting

Q: Can I use Zyn to suppress hunger during a fast?
A: Nicotine can suppress hunger, but it's best to avoid Zyn during your fasting window to prevent potential interference with metabolic processes.

Q: Is Zyn a good alternative to cigarettes for fasting smokers?
A: While Zyn may be a less harmful alternative to cigarettes, it's not recommended for smokers to use Zyn during fasting periods. Nicotine withdrawal symptoms may be exacerbated during a fast.

Q: Can Zyn help me lose weight faster during intermittent fasting?
A: Zyn itself does not have any weight loss benefits. In fact, nicotine may suppress hunger, but it can also increase cravings for sugary foods, which can hinder weight loss efforts.
